Buying a Secondhand Treadmill
If you're looking for a treadmill but your budget isn't able to stretch to buy a brand new model, there's plenty of second-hand options available that are available. You can find them on websites like eBay and Craiglist or at second-hand sporting goods stores.
When purchasing an old treadmill, be sure you check it for signs of wear and tear. Check for scratches, scuffs and worn paint. Check the maximum weight to make sure it is in line with your requirements.
You can also request service records. These records can give you an idea of how frequently the treadmill was used and whether it was well maintained. These records can also help you determine if the treadmill ever had any problems.
It's also important to check whether the manufacturer's guarantee is still valid. It's important to check that the warranty is still valid prior to purchasing. If it's not the case, you'll have to add that into the cost of the treadmill.
You should also consider the age of the treadmill. As a general rule you should go with a newer model. You'll have the most recent technology and features. Modern models are also more energy efficient.
It is also important to inquire with the seller about any previous repairs or maintenance that were carried out on the treadmill. You'll have a better idea of what to expect from the treadmill in the near future. It can also be useful in negotiations.
Be sure to be aware of your budget prior to making an offer. This will help you remain firm on your price and keep the seller from taking advantage of you. You should be ready to resign from the deal if you feel that the price is too much. You can always come back to negotiate later if you aren't satisfied with the initial offer.

The Cons
If you buy a new treadmill, it's just as much of an investment as other piece of equipment. You do not want to end up with a million-dollar fitness accessory that collects dust in your home gym. This is why purchasing a used treadmill is a smart option for a lot of people.
When shopping for a used treadmill, make sure to examine the entire equipment. Make sure the motor works efficiently and quietly. Look for wear or fraying on the belt. Try using the different speeds and tilt settings to test their functionality. If the machine makes a loud sound, shakes or has any other issues, leave it.
Take a look at how the treadmill was dealt with by the previous owner. Did they regularly lubricate the machine and clean it? If so you'll likely have a less worn-out treadmill with fewer battle scars than if the treadmill had been regularly abused.
You may also be able to find an older treadmill that has a manufacturer's guarantee on it. This is a great option to have because it will safeguard you from any unexpected problems with your treadmill. Ask if the warranty can be transferred if you buy from a retail or private seller.
Another benefit of purchasing a used treadmill is that it's usually cheaper than buying a similar model new. If you're in a financial crunch it could be a great option to save money. It's worth paying a little more for a model that is a little more expensive than the model you are considering.
The main drawback of purchasing an old treadmill sale uk is that you'll have to choose it and transport it yourself. This is difficult when you don't have an automobile or aren't able to get the help of friends who are strong.
When buying a used treadmill you must also verify the condition of the console as well as the buttons. A display that is easy to use and functional could be a valuable asset to your training. Beware of any display that has a malfunctioning or damaged buttons.
